Output 66c1d7710a623cc7bbfa5517ea046459c6335530a4e6690670e2b721e6d323d5:0

value
8688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ae8e34820c0671d73512a2ad73a7d1c026ba7168 OP_EQUAL
address
3HbyrWKzk1v2usFQrh3k8LSxY3bgpGia7z
transaction
66c1d7710a623cc7bbfa5517ea046459c6335530a4e6690670e2b721e6d323d5